The BIHF pays tribute to Horror legend Tony Todd who sadly passed away last November as they screen two of the actors’ iconic roles Candyman (1992) and Tom Savini’s Night of the Living Dead, which this year celebrates its 35th anniversary.
In Bernard Rose’s Candyman Todd plays the aforementioned murderous Soul with a hook for a hand. Accidently summoned to reality by a sceptic grad student who is researching the monster’s myth.
While in Savini’s remake of George A. Romero’s horror classic, Todd plays Ben, one of seven refugees who have to seek shelter within a Pennsylvanian house when the dead return to life.
